Transaction aca7e69ce45f32f99fc1e1b0beae20d15bcf99b5415d3404a82119f7e60ffd74

1 Input
1 Outputs
  • aca7e69ce45f32f99fc1e1b0beae20d15bcf99b5415d3404a82119f7e60ffd74:0
  • value  1175489
    address  3MhmhcntyhhxCbyGsjcCJSuGiUBrMrwV6W